随着区块链技术的飞速发展,以太坊作为全球第二大加密货币和最重要的智能合约平台,其生态系统的繁荣离不开对数据存储的强大需求,从早期的简单应用到如今DeFi、NFT、GameFi等复杂应用的爆发,以太坊的存储需求经历了前所未有的增长,其“存储走势”不仅反映了生态的活力,也预示着未来区块链技术发展的关键方向,本文将深入探讨以太坊存储的过去、现在与未来,解析其走势背后的驱动因素与潜在挑战。

初期探索:数据存储的“原生态”与困境

以太坊诞生之初,便内置了简单的数据存储功能——状态存储(State Storage)和事件日志(Event Logs),状态存储用于记录账户余额、智能合约代码及变量等核心链上状态,而事件日志则用于记录合约执行过程中的特定信息,方便外部查询。

在早期阶段,这种内置存储方式简单直接,满足了基础应用的需求,随着以太坊生态的逐步扩大,尤其是2017年ICO热潮和后来DeFi、NFT的兴起,数据存储的“原生态”模式迅速暴露出其局限性:

  1. 高Gas成本:链上存储空间极其有限且昂贵,每存储一个字节都需要支付相应的Gas费用,对于需要存储大量数据的应用(如高分辨率图片、视频、大型数据库)而言,成本高得令人望而却步。
  2. 可扩展性瓶颈:以太坊主链每秒能处理的交易(TPS)有限,大量数据存储会进一步加剧网络拥堵,提高交易费用,降低用户体验。
  3. 数据 permanence 与不可篡改性:链上数据一旦写入,几乎不可更改,这保证了数据的可靠性,但也意味着“垃圾数据”难以清理,长期占用宝贵存储资源。

这些困境使得以太坊社区意识到,单纯的链上存储无法支撑大规模应用生态的持续发展,存储模式的革新势在必行。

转型与突破:Layer 2与去中心化存储的崛起

面对存储压力,以太坊社区积极探索多种解决方案,形成了以“Layer 2扩容”和“去中心化存储”为核心的两大存储演进路径,共同构成了当前以太坊存储走势的主旋律。

  1. Layer 2解决方案:优化链上存储效率 Layer 2作为以太坊扩容的关键方向,通过将计算和部分数据存储移至链下,仅将最终结果或关键数据提交至主链,有效缓解了主链的存储和计算压力。

    • Rollups:如Optimistic Rollups和ZK-Rollups,它们将大量交易数据打包后在链下处理,仅将压缩后的交易证明或状态根提交到以太坊主链,这大大减少了对主链存储空间的直接占用,同时降低了交易成本。
    • 状态通道:参与者之间建立直接通道,在链下进行多次交易,仅在通道开启和关闭时与主链交互,极大减少了链上存储需求。 Layer 2的兴起,使得以太坊主链能够更专注于安全性和去中心化,而将高频率、大数据量的存储需求高效地转移到链下处理,是当前以太坊存储优化的重要趋势。
  2. 去中心化存储协议:链下存储的“新大陆” 为了彻底解决链上存储成本高和容量有限的问题,以IPFS(星际文件系统)、Filecoin、Arweave等为代表的去中心化存储协议应运而生,它们将数据存储分布在全球的多个节点上,而非中心化服务器。

    • IPFS + Filecoin:IPFS提供了一种点对点的数据传输和寻址方式,而Filecoin则通过激励机制(代币奖励)鼓励用户贡献闲置存储空间,形成一个去中心化的存储市场,以太坊应用可以将大量数据(如NFT的元数据、媒体文件)存储在IPFS/Filecoin网络中,仅在以太坊主链上存储指向这些数据的哈希指针(CID),从而实现低成本、高可扩展的存储。
    • Arweave:以其“一次性付费,永久存储”的模式著称,通过“永久endowment”机制确保数据的长期保存,特别适合对数据持久性有极高需求的场景。 去中心化存储的兴起,为以太坊生态提供了海量的、低成本的存储选项,使得NFT、去中心化社交媒体等需要存储大量数据的应用得以蓬勃发展,成为以太坊存储走势中不可或缺的一环。

当前态势:多元化存储格局与协同发展随机配图